By making a game out of any experience, you can straight influence a person's individual motivation to complete a task (like, state, patronizing your store). This is especially useful when it pertains to commitment programs that allow people to make benefits through certain actions, such as using a benefits charge card on specific products or reaching a specific subscription level within the benefits program.

You have actually likely seen it already with airline company loyalty programs that let you make complimentary flights with your frequent leaflet miles or hotel commitment programs that let you redeem your points in the method of a totally free night at one of their partner hotels and resorts. The other most typical types of gamification that exist in rewards programs can be found in the form of: This kind of program allows you to make points as you invest with the alternative to redeem your points anytime.

Much like making sticker labels in primary school inspires kids to carry out or behavior much better, so do badges in rewards programs. If you want your consumers to become purchased an obstacle or video game that you have actually produced out of your rewards program, the capability to track progress through the program will function as unbelievable motivation to continue their engagement over time.

When matched with the ability to make bonus points, leaderboards work as amazing rewards for clients to increase their engagement with your brand. Jillian Michaels taps into gamification with her fitness app, offering badges for certain tasks completed and efficiency charts for continuous efficiency tracking. By providing both of these within her app, she is incentivizing engagement and increasing the probability that her customers will continue to pay her regular monthly subscription cost.

Key Takeaway: Find a way to make a game out of your loyalty program so that your consumers have a more deep-rooted motivation to stay engaged with your brand name. Using numerous channels for consumer service likewise presents the chance for you to develop an omni-channel experience. Omni-channel experiences occur when the user's experience with the brand name corresponds across various user interfaces and gadgets. This increases client satisfaction because it makes your customer support provide more user-friendly, which is precisely what you desire when your consumers are annoyed and in need of support.

For smaller groups, AI software application like chatbots can eliminate the workload of organizing and distributing incoming demands without needing to work with more employees. Research study shows that about 60% of consumers stop working with a brand after one bad customer support experience. In comparison, 67% of churn can be prevented if the customer care issue is resolved throughout the first interaction.

One method that your company can include value to the consumer experience is to host events or contests that your target market would be interested in. For example, the energy drink brand name, Redbull, has actually constructed a huge customer following by sponsoring extreme sporting occasions and groups. Another method to add worth is to develop a client neighborhood.

Take Harley Davidson, for instance. They established a community of brand name evangelists who advocate for Harley Davidson at various car dealerships throughout the U.S. These neighborhoods make consumers seem like they belong to an in-crowd that possesses a social status that's exclusive to the members of the group.
